What Does the Cabin Air Filter Do in Your Hyundai?

Though it is often overlooked, the cabin air filter serves a pivotal role in keeping your drives comfortable and healthy. This component is designed to clean all the air that flows through your Hyundai’s heating, ventilation, and air conditioning system before it enters the cabin. By trapping dust, pollen, smog, mold spores, and other airborne pollutants, the filter keeps the air inside your vehicle fresher and healthier for everyone on board.

Furthermore, the cabin air filter also protects your HVAC system components from debris buildup. A clean filter allows air to flow freely, which keeps the blower motor from working harder than necessary. As a result, a properly maintained cabin air filter saves energy and prevents premature wear on other HVAC components like the compressor. Neglecting it, on the other hand, can lead to reduced system efficiency, higher energy consumption, and eventually more expensive repairs.

According to the Environmental Protection Agency, indoor air quality can be significantly worse than outdoor air quality when pollutants are allowed to accumulate without filtration. Therefore, a clean cabin air filter is not just about comfort. It is a genuine health consideration for every person in your vehicle. Warning Signs Your Hyundai Cabin Air Filter Needs Replacing

Your cabin air filter will give you several clear signals when it is time for a replacement. Knowing what to look and smell for helps you address the issue before it affects your comfort or HVAC system health near Olathe.

Musty or Unpleasant Odors

One of the most noticeable signs of a dirty or clogged cabin air filter is a musty or sour smell that lingers inside your Hyundai Elantra, Tucson, Santa Fe, or any other model. This odor is especially common when you first turn on the heat or air conditioning after the system has been off for a while. It indicates that mold, mildew, or accumulated debris in the filter is being pushed into the cabin by the blower motor.

Decreased Airflow Through the Vents

If you have noticed that the air coming through your vents seems weaker than it used to be, even when the fan is on its highest setting, a clogged cabin air filter is often the culprit. As debris builds up in the filter, it restricts airflow significantly. Furthermore, reduced airflow can lead to fogged windows and impaired visibility, which creates a genuine safety concern on any drive around Olathe.

Increased Fan Noise

When debris is caught inside a heavily clogged filter, the blower motor has to work much harder to push air through the restriction. As a result, you may notice louder than usual fan noise even at lower fan speed settings. This is a sign that the filter is overdue for replacement and the blower motor is under unnecessary stress.

Poor Air Quality Inside the Vehicle

If passengers are noticing more allergy symptoms, sneezing, or general stuffiness inside the cabin, a saturated cabin air filter that can no longer trap pollutants effectively may be the reason. Additionally, if you notice more dust accumulating on your dashboard and interior surfaces than usual, the filter may no longer be doing its job properly.

Types of Cabin Air Filters Available for Hyundai Vehicles

Hyundai cabin air filters come in two main types, and understanding the difference helps you choose the right level of protection for your daily driving needs near Olathe.

Standard Particulate Filters

The standard particulate filter is the basic option and covers essential filtering of common airborne particles like dust and pollen. It is an effective solution for most everyday driving conditions and is typically the most affordable replacement option. If your primary concern is maintaining good airflow and blocking common allergens, this filter does the job well.

Premium Cabin Air Filters

Premium cabin air filters offer two additional levels of protection beyond basic particle filtration. First, activated carbon filters absorb odors from exhaust fumes, smoke, and other unpleasant smells, keeping the cabin air noticeably fresher. Second, anti-microbial layer filters help prevent the growth of mold and bacteria inside the filter itself, which is especially useful in humid Kansas conditions. If you or your passengers have allergies, respiratory sensitivities, or simply want the cleanest possible cabin air, a premium filter is worth the upgrade.

How Often Should You Replace Your Hyundai Cabin Air Filter?

Hyundai recommends replacing the cabin air filter at least once a year or every 12,000 miles, whichever comes first. However, if you drive frequently in dusty conditions, through heavy traffic, or on unpaved roads near Olathe, you may need to replace it more often. Furthermore, if you notice any of the warning signs listed above before reaching the 12,000-mile interval, do not wait. Address it promptly to protect your HVAC system and maintain good air quality inside your vehicle.

What is the difference between a standard and premium Hyundai cabin air filter?

A standard particulate filter traps dust and pollen for basic air quality protection. A premium filter adds activated carbon for odor absorption and an anti-microbial layer to prevent mold growth, offering a higher level of cabin air quality and protection.

Can a dirty cabin air filter affect my Hyundai’s HVAC system?

Yes. A clogged cabin air filter restricts airflow, forces the blower motor to work harder, and can accelerate wear on other HVAC components like the compressor. Regular replacement protects your entire HVAC system and prevents more expensive repairs down the road.
